flicker • verb
flick·er | \ ˈfli-kər \
flickered; flickering\
ˈfli-k(ə-)riŋ \
1 : to move irregularly or unsteadily
2 : to burn or shine fitfully or with a fluctuating light
3 : to appear or pass briefly

alternative universe
1. (literature, narratology) An imaginary realm, often a variant form of the real world, depicting a different way events could have unfolded or the universe could have functioned.
